#1fa40c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1fa40c is composed of 12.2% red, 64.3% green and 4.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 81.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 92.7% yellow and 35.7% black. It has a hue angle of 112.5 degrees, a saturation of 86.4% and a lightness of 34.5%. #1fa40c color hex could be obtained by blending #3eff18 with #004900. Closest websafe color is: #339900.

#1fa40c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1fa40c has RGB values of R:31, G:164, B:12 and CMYK values of C:0.81, M:0, Y:0.93, K:0.36. Its decimal value is 2073612.
